Endeavor is a global sports and entertainment company, home to the world’s most dynamic and engaging storytellers, brands, live events and experiences. The company is comprised of industry leaders including entertainment agency WME; sports, fashion, events and media company IMG; and premier mixed martial arts organization UFC. The Endeavor network specializes in talent representation, sports operations & advisory, event & experiences management, media production & distribution, experiential marketing and brand licensing.

We are looking for an experienced and energetic HRIS Workday Functional Specialist to join the Global HRIS team. The successful candidate will support the growing Endeavor group, with a keen focus on people-experience, a mindset for continual improvement and ongoing adoption. The primary focus for this role will be Workday Integrations and reporting.
- Support all current integrations including Benefits and Payroll integrations.
- Accountable for the maintenance of all data interfaces and configurations to and from Endeavor Workday and ensure event status monitoring is in place.
- Swiftly investigate and resolve integration failures and take appropriate remedial action to resolve and re-launch (if applicable)
- Perform ongoing maintenance and regression testing of live integrations.
- Design, develop, test, and deploy new integrations between Workday and various internal and external systems using Workday technologies such as, EIB’s, core connectors, Web Services etc.
- Define and apply governance principles and ensure design decisions are appropriately reviewed, to ensure they meet the desired business end state and security standards.
- Provide technical guidance to Endeavor and 3rd Party implementation teams to ensure alignment of the developed solution to the overall Workday solution design.
- Track issues and risks, communicate status and escalate concerns appropriately.
- Ensure that technical solution deliverables are documented, including requirements, design, and testing.
- Maintain a system of record for all change requests, test results and configuration changes.
- Design for data validation at earliest point of entry possible.
- Recommend improvement opportunities and continuously innovate across the Workday platform and company systems infra-structure.
- Build strong relationships with business stakeholders, Workday functional teams and 3rd Party partners.
- Provide technical and architecture support to the Endeavor Workday support teams by knowledge sharing and informal on-the-job training.
- Oversight of Workday health, performance, and maintenance.
- Ad-hoc projects, support, and SME team cover as and when required.
